The Transport Ministry plans to make ISI certified helmets lighter and more affordable. The Bureau of Indian Standards (BIS) has amended the cap on the maximum weight of helmets for bikers to 1.2 kg instead of the present 1.5 kg, which every manufacturer will have to comply with. But are the new norms safer than before? We discuss the new ISI helmet laws and controversy around them.
